Poison Oak Removal in Burlington County, NJ

Poison oak removal services are designed to safely eliminate this invasive plant from residential properties, helping homeowners reduce the risk of skin irritation and allergic reactions. These services typically cover projects such as clearing poison oak from yards, gardens, or wooded areas, as well as managing overgrown brush where the plant may be hidden. Property owners often seek these services to maintain safe outdoor spaces, especially when planning landscaping, outdoor activities, or property improvements that involve clearing or landscaping existing vegetation.

Before requesting poison oak removal, property owners should understand the extent of the infestation and whether any surrounding plants or structures might be affected. It’s also helpful to know if the area has been previously treated or if the plant has spread extensively. Clear communication about the size of the affected area and any specific concerns can assist in planning an effective removal approach, ensuring the space is safe and ready for future use.

Poison Oak Removal Questions

What is poison oak removal? Poison oak removal involves safely eliminating the plant to prevent skin irritation and protect property.

When should poison oak be removed? Removal is recommended when poison oak is growing in areas accessed frequently or near children and pets.

How is poison oak removed? The process typically includes carefully cutting and removing the plants, followed by proper disposal to prevent regrowth.

Why hire professionals for poison oak removal? Professionals ensure safe and effective removal, minimizing the risk of skin irritation and property damage.
